构建高效自动化运维体系:策略与实践

简介: 【5月更文挑战第25天】随着信息技术的快速发展和业务需求的不断增长,传统的手动运维方式已难以满足现代企业的效率和稳定性要求。本文将探讨构建一个高效自动化运维体系的关键技术要点、实施策略以及面临的挑战,旨在为读者提供一个清晰可行的自动化运维解决方案蓝图,以支持业务的持续交付和高可用性需求。

在当今竞争激烈的市场环境中,企业需要确保其服务能够快速响应市场变化,同时保持高水平的系统稳定性。自动化运维作为解决这一难题的关键手段,已经成为IT管理领域的一个重要趋势。以下是构建高效自动化运维体系的策略与实践。

首先,自动化运维体系的构建应以明确的业务目标为导向。这意味着需要识别出那些对业务影响最大的运维任务,并优先进行自动化。例如,对于电商平台而言,商品信息的更新、订单处理流程、支付系统的维护等都是关键的运维任务。通过将这些任务自动化,可以大幅度减少人工干预,从而提高效率和准确性。

接下来,选择合适的自动化工具是成功实施自动化运维的基础。市场上有许多成熟的自动化工具可供选择,如Ansible、Puppet、Chef等配置管理工具,以及Jenkins、GitLab CI等持续集成/持续部署(CI/CD)工具。选择工具时,应考虑其易用性、灵活性、社区支持以及与其他现有技术栈的兼容性。

然后,制定合理的自动化策略至关重要。这包括确定哪些任务应该立即自动化,哪些任务需要逐步过渡,以及如何培训团队成员掌握自动化技能。此外,还需要考虑到自动化过程中可能出现的风险,并制定相应的风险缓解措施。

在实施自动化运维时,监控和日志管理是不可或缺的环节。通过实时监控系统性能和日志记录,可以快速发现和解决问题,确保系统的稳定运行。有效的监控工具如Prometheus、Grafana和ELK Stack可以帮助实现这一点。

此外,为了确保自动化运维的长期成功,需要建立持续改进的文化。这意味着定期回顾和评估自动化流程的效果,收集反馈,并根据实际经验进行调整。通过持续学习和改进,可以使自动化运维体系更加成熟和高效。

最后,安全是自动化运维中不可忽视的一个方面。确保所有自动化操作都遵循最佳的安全实践,如使用加密连接、限制权限和定期审计,这对于保护企业免受潜在的安全威胁至关重要。

综上所述,构建一个高效的自动化运维体系是一个系统工程,它涉及到策略制定、工具选择、风险管理、监控、持续改进和安全保障等多个方面。通过精心设计和实施,自动化运维不仅能够提高运维效率,还能够为企业带来更可靠的服务和更强的竞争力。

相关文章
|
1天前
|
运维 监控 大数据
高效运维管理:提升系统稳定性的策略与实践
在当今信息技术飞速发展的时代,运维管理作为保障系统稳定运行的关键环节,其重要性不言而喻。本文将深入探讨如何通过优化运维流程、引入自动化工具和建立完善的监控体系等策略,来有效提升系统的稳定性。同时,结合具体实践案例,分析这些策略在实际工作中的应用效果,为运维人员提供有益的参考和启示。
14 6
|
1天前
|
运维 持续交付 数据库
自动化运维工具的探索与实践
【9月更文挑战第34天】在快速发展的IT行业,高效、可靠的运维工作是保障系统稳定运行的关键。本文将介绍一些主流的自动化运维工具,并分享如何通过这些工具来提升运维效率和质量。
|
2天前
|
运维 监控 安全
构建高效运维体系:从监控到自动化的实践之路
在当今信息技术飞速发展的时代,运维作为保障企业信息系统稳定运行的关键环节,其重要性日益凸显。本文将探讨如何通过构建高效的运维体系,实现从被动响应到主动预防的转变,以及如何利用自动化工具提升运维效率和质量。我们将从运维的基本概念出发,逐步深入到监控、自动化和安全管理等方面,为企业提供一套实用的运维优化方案。
6 0
|
18天前
|
运维 监控 安全
构建高效运维体系:从监控到自动化的全方位实践
本文深入探讨了构建高效运维体系的关键要素,从监控、日志管理、自动化工具、容器化与微服务架构、持续集成与持续部署(CI/CD)、虚拟化与云计算以及安全与合规等方面进行了全面阐述。通过引入先进的技术和方法,结合实际案例和项目经验,为读者提供了一套完整的运维解决方案,旨在帮助企业提升运维效率,降低运营成本,确保业务稳定运行。
|
16天前
|
机器学习/深度学习 运维 Prometheus
构建高效运维体系:从自动化部署到智能监控的全方位实践
在当今数字化时代,企业对运维效率和稳定性的要求越来越高。本文将探讨如何构建一个高效的运维体系,从自动化部署、持续集成与持续交付(CI/CD)、智能监控、故障管理以及数据驱动决策等方面进行深入分析和实践指导。通过这些方法,企业可以实现更快速、更可靠的软件发布和问题解决,提升整体运营效率。
|
12天前
|
敏捷开发 运维 Prometheus
构建高效运维体系:从基础架构到自动化管理
本文探讨了如何通过优化基础架构、引入自动化工具和流程,以及加强团队协作,构建高效的运维体系。通过案例分析和实践建议,帮助运维人员实现系统的稳定性、可靠性和可维护性。
|
6天前
|
机器学习/深度学习 运维 Cloud Native
构建高效运维体系:从自动化到智能化的演进之路
在当今数字化时代,运维作为信息技术的重要支柱,其效率与创新能力直接关系到企业信息系统的稳定性和业务连续性。本文将探讨如何通过技术手段,实现运维从传统手工操作向自动化、智能化的转变,进而构建一个高效、可靠的运维体系。我们将从自动化工具的应用开始,逐步深入到智能运维的实践,最终展望云原生架构下的运维未来趋势。
|
8天前
|
运维 Ubuntu 应用服务中间件
自动化运维:使用Ansible进行配置管理和任务自动化
【9月更文挑战第27天】在现代IT基础设施中,自动化运维是提高效率、减少人为错误和确保系统一致性的关键。本文将介绍如何使用Ansible,一个流行的开源IT自动化工具,来简化日常的运维任务。我们将探索Ansible的核心概念,包括它的架构、如何安装和使用它,以及一些实际的使用案例。无论你是新手还是有经验的运维专家,这篇文章都会提供有价值的见解和技巧,以帮助你更好地利用Ansible实现自动化。
|
7天前
|
运维 监控 关系型数据库
自动化运维:编写基本的自动化脚本
自动化运维:编写基本的自动化脚本
9 1
|
9天前
|
运维 Prometheus 监控
运维中的自动化工具与实践指南
本文深入探讨了自动化工具在IT运维中的重要性,提供了多种实用工具的推荐与应用实例。通过分析自动化工具如何提升运维效率、减少错误率,我们将揭示其在现代信息技术管理中的核心价值。无论你是IT新手还是经验丰富的专家,都能从中汲取到有益的知识,进而提升你的工作效果。
下一篇
无影云桌面